Conveyor Belts: The 5 Questions People Ask Before Choosing One

Author: July

Dec. 08, 2025

Conveyor belts are one of the most fundamental components in modern material handling. From mining and manufacturing to logistics, food processing, and airports, conveyor systems keep industries moving efficiently.

Despite their wide usage, selecting the right conveyor belt is rarely simple. Buyers, engineers, and operators tend to ask the same core questions again and again—because choosing the wrong belt can lead to downtime, excessive maintenance, and unexpected costs.

Below are the five most common questions people ask when evaluating conveyor belts, along with clear and practical answers.

1. What type of conveyor belt is best for my application?

This is usually the first and most important question. Conveyor belts are not interchangeable—different applications require different belt materials and structures.

Common conveyor belt types include:

  • Rubber conveyor belts for heavy-duty and abrasive materials

  • PVC or PU conveyor belts for food processing and hygiene-sensitive environments

  • Modular plastic belts for easy maintenance and frequent washdowns

  • Fabric conveyor belts for light to medium loads

  • Steel cord belts for long-distance and high-tension conveying

Choosing the right belt depends on factors such as load weight, operating environment, temperature, incline, speed, and hygiene requirements. Matching the belt type to the application is critical for performance and lifespan.

2. How long does a conveyor belt normally last?

Conveyor belt lifespan varies widely and depends more on usage conditions than on the belt itself.

Key factors affecting belt life include:

  • Load weight and impact at transfer points

  • Material abrasiveness

  • Belt speed and operating tension

  • Environmental conditions (heat, moisture, chemicals, dust)

  • Maintenance quality and belt alignment

In light-duty applications, a conveyor belt may last many years. In harsh or heavy-duty environments, belts wear faster and require regular inspection and periodic replacement. Proper installation and preventive maintenance significantly extend belt life.

3. What are the most common causes of conveyor belt failure?

Many conveyor belt failures are preventable and result from system-related issues rather than defects in the belt material.

Common causes include:

  • Misalignment and poor tracking, leading to edge wear and damage

  • Excessive tension, causing stretching or internal reinforcement failure

  • Material buildup on rollers and pulleys

  • Improper loading, such as dropping material from excessive height

  • Inadequate maintenance, including worn idlers or seized rollers

Addressing these issues early helps avoid unexpected shutdowns and costly production losses.

4. How much maintenance does a conveyor belt require?

Maintenance requirements depend heavily on belt type, application, and environment.

Typical conveyor belt maintenance tasks include:

  • Regular visual inspection for wear, cuts, or fraying

  • Checking belt tracking and adjusting alignment

  • Cleaning material buildup from the belt and rollers

  • Monitoring belt tension and splice condition

  • Replacing damaged components such as idlers or scrapers

Modern conveyor belts and automated systems can reduce maintenance needs, but no conveyor belt is truly maintenance-free. A scheduled preventive maintenance plan is essential for reliable operation.

5. How do I choose between cost and performance when buying a conveyor belt?

Buyers often focus on initial price, but conveyor belts should be evaluated based on total cost of ownership, not just purchase cost.

Lower-priced belts may result in:

  • Shorter service life

  • Higher maintenance frequency

  • Increased downtime

  • Reduced efficiency

Higher-quality belts typically cost more upfront but offer better durability, energy efficiency, and reliability. The right balance depends on production volume, criticality of uptime, and operating conditions.

For most operations, investing in a belt that meets performance requirements and reduces operational risk delivers better long-term value.
